Minnesota Vikings came back from 33-0 down at half-time to beat Indianapolis Colts 39-36 in OT despite TWO fumble TD returns called back due to some horrendous referee calls. It's the largest comeback in NFL history (33 points) :p

 

QB Matt Ryan now has the largest Super Bowl blown lead AND the regular season blown lead. He might as well retire :lol:
